How to Choose the Best Travel Keywords for Your Business
Before you start adding every travel-related phrase you can find to your homepage, it is important to pause and ask yourself a key question:
Who Is Your Ideal Travel Client?
Do you primarily help families planning affordable vacations? Do you specialize in luxury trips, destination weddings, or business travel management? Each type of traveler searches in a different way, and understanding their intent is the foundation of an effective SEO strategy.
For example:
-
A couple planning a honeymoon might search “romantic all inclusive resorts in the Caribbean”
-
A busy professional may type “business travel agency near me”
-
A family could look for “Disney vacation packages with flights and hotel”
By identifying the needs and pain points of your audience, you can choose keywords that match exactly what they are searching for.
Start With Your Core Services
Begin by identifying the main services your agency offers. These will often be the highest-demand keywords and can serve as the foundation for your homepage, service pages, and advertising campaigns. Examples include:
-
Travel agent near me
-
Luxury vacation planner
-
Cruise packages [City]
-
All inclusive vacation deals
Once you have your core terms, use SEO tools like Google Keyword Planner, SEMrush, or Ahrefs to discover related keywords with strong search volume and opportunities for growth.
Research Your Competitors
Look at the top-ranking travel agencies in your market. What keywords appear in their page titles, headings, and content? Tools like SEMrush and Ahrefs can reveal which terms are driving their traffic—and which opportunities they might be missing. Competitor analysis helps you refine your own keyword list and find gaps where you can stand out.
Prioritize Long-Tail Keywords
Over 90 percent of all Google searches are long-tail queries. These are more specific and often indicate stronger intent, even if they have lower search volume. For travel agents, long-tail keywords are especially valuable because they often connect with people who are closer to booking.
Examples include:
-
How much does a trip to Italy cost with flights and hotels
-
Best travel agent for destination weddings in [City]
-
What is the cheapest time to book a European cruise
-
Family vacation packages to Hawaii with kids activities
These keywords are perfect for blog posts, FAQ sections, or location-specific landing pages. They align directly with customer intent and often bring in highly qualified leads.

How to Use the Top 50 SEO Keywords for Travel Agents Effectively
Once you have identified the right keywords for your travel business, the next step is putting them into action. Strategic placement of keywords across your website, Google Business Profile, and online listings will help boost visibility, attract more visitors, and convert them into clients who book trips through you.
1. Optimize Your Website with the Right Travel Keywords
Place your most important keywords in the areas Google values most. These include:
-
Page titles and meta descriptions
-
H1 and H2 headings
-
URLs for destination and service pages
-
Image file names and alt text
-
Internal links across blog posts and service pages
For example, if you specialize in honeymoons, cruises, or family vacations, those phrases should appear naturally within your content. Write in a way that answers traveler questions and reflects their intent, rather than simply listing keywords.
2. Create Location-Specific Pages
If you work with clients from multiple cities or focus on particular destinations, create landing pages tailored to those areas. Each page should highlight what you offer while weaving in location-based keywords.
Examples include:
-
Honeymoon packages in Miami
-
Cruise booking services in Los Angeles
-
Best travel agent for Europe trips in Chicago
Each page should include destination details, mention local airports or popular departure hubs, and feature unique content that reflects your expertise in that region.
3. Optimize Your Google Business Profile
Your Google Business Profile is a powerful tool for showing up in local search and map results. To maximize visibility:
-
Use the keywords your clients are searching for, such as “best travel agent near me” or “vacation packages in [City]”
-
List your specialties clearly, such as cruises, destination weddings, or all-inclusive vacations
-
Upload professional photos of destinations, itineraries, and happy clients
-
Encourage reviews from satisfied travelers, and respond with gratitude while naturally including relevant keywords (e.g., “Thank you for booking your Italy trip with us”)
4. Build a Keyword-Focused Content Strategy
Blog posts, destination guides, and FAQs are great ways to target long-tail keyword traffic. Each piece of content should focus on one main keyword or topic.
Examples include:
-
How much does a trip to Europe cost with flights and hotels
-
Best travel destinations for honeymooners
-
What to expect when booking a cruise through a travel agent
-
How to plan a stress-free family vacation
Publishing keyword-rich content consistently helps position your agency as a trusted authority. It also signals to search engines that your website is active, relevant, and deserving of top rankings.

Utilizing the Top SEO Keywords for Travel Agents
The key to ranking well with the top SEO keywords for travel agents comes down to seven essential steps. These strategies ensure that your website not only attracts potential travelers but also builds long-term visibility and trust.
1. Make Your Website Mobile Ready, Fast, and Secure
Most travelers research and book trips from their phones. A slow or clunky website can turn them away before they even see your services. Ensure your site loads quickly, is easy to navigate, and has SSL security in place.
2. Incorporate SEO Keywords into Relevant Search Results
Use your chosen travel keywords in the areas Google pays attention to most, such as page titles, descriptions, and service pages. For example, include phrases like “best travel agent for Europe trips” or “luxury vacation packages” in natural, helpful ways.
3. Optimize Titles, Headings, and Meta Descriptions
Every service page, blog post, and destination guide should be keyword-rich but natural. This helps your pages stand out in search results while providing clarity to potential clients.
4. Claim and Optimize Your Google Business Profile
Your Google Business Profile is often the first impression travelers get. Use accurate details, list your specialties like cruises or honeymoons, upload high-quality images, and include a business description that naturally integrates your main keywords.
5. Maintain Consistency Across Online Directories
Ensure your business name, address, and phone number are the same across directories such as Yelp, TripAdvisor, BBB, and local chamber listings. This consistency improves your local SEO and builds credibility.
6. Publish Keyword-Focused Blog Content Regularly
A blog is a great way to target long-tail keywords while offering value to travelers. Write about topics like “best destinations for family vacations” or “how to plan a stress-free honeymoon” to bring in organic traffic that aligns with your services.
7. Use Optimized Photos and Videos
Visuals play a huge role in travel marketing. Upload destination photos, client trip recaps, or video testimonials, and make sure they are optimized with descriptive filenames and keyword-rich alt text.

On-Page SEO for Travel Agents
Make your website easy for Google to understand while at the same time creating an inviting experience for travelers
On-page SEO is all about structuring your website so it ranks higher in search results and delivers an exceptional experience to every visitor. When your travel site loads quickly, uses clear messaging, and integrates the right keywords, Google is more likely to recommend it to people searching for travel services.
Where to Use SEO Keywords for Maximum Impact
To get the most out of your SEO keywords, place them strategically in the areas that matter most to search engines and users:
-
Page Titles: Use clear, location-based or service-based phrases such as Travel Agency in [City] | [Your Business Name].
-
Meta Descriptions: Write short, compelling summaries with keywords, such as Planning your dream vacation from [City]? Book with a trusted travel agent today.
-
Headings (H1, H2): Use natural keyword-rich headlines like All Inclusive Vacation Packages from [City] or Trusted Travel Agent for Europe Tours.
-
Body Content: Place your keywords where they fit naturally. Focus on providing useful, well-written content that matches what travelers are searching for.
-
URLs: Keep your URLs clean and keyword-friendly, for example: /honeymoon-packages-paris.
Create Dedicated Pages for Each Travel Service
Rather than grouping everything into one generic page, create dedicated service pages for your most popular offerings. This not only boosts SEO but also improves the customer experience by letting each page focus on one specific service.
Examples include:
-
All Inclusive Vacation Packages
-
Cruise Bookings
-
Destination Weddings and Honeymoons
-
Family Travel Packages
-
Group Tours and Corporate Travel
Each page should focus on one main service, use location-specific keywords where relevant, and end with a clear call to action like “Request a Free Quote” or “Book Your Trip Today.”
Improve Your Site Speed and Mobile Experience
Most travel searches happen on mobile devices, whether someone is looking up flights, vacation deals, or last-minute packages. Your website needs to load quickly and provide a smooth experience across all devices.
Use tools such as Google PageSpeed Insights or GTmetrix to spot and fix issues. Your site should:
-
Load quickly on desktops, tablets, and smartphones
-
Be easy to navigate with simple menus and clear service options
-
Include visible call-to-action buttons like Book Now or Get a Free Quote
Add Schema Markup to Your Website
Schema markup helps Google better understand your travel agency, including the destinations and services you provide. Adding Local Business Schema can improve how your site appears in search results.
Include details such as:
-
Business name
-
Address and service areas
-
Hours of operation
-
Services offered (e.g., guided tours, cruises, honeymoon packages)
Optimize Your Images for SEO
Photos play a huge role in travel marketing. High-quality destination images help capture attention, but they also influence SEO.
Every image should:
-
Be compressed for fast loading
-
Have a descriptive filename (for example: italy-wine-tour.jpg)
-
Use keyword-rich alt text (for example: Guided wine tour in Tuscany, Italy)
Optimizing your images not only boosts rankings but also increases the chance of being featured in Google Images, giving you another way to attract potential clients.
Off-Page SEO for Travel Agents
Build trust, expand visibility, and strengthen your travel agency’s online reputation
Off-page SEO refers to everything you do outside of your website to improve your authority and search rankings. The more your business is mentioned online and the more trusted websites link back to your agency, the stronger the signal to Google that your services are credible and worth recommending to travelers.
Ways to Strengthen Your Off-Page SEO
Earn High-Quality Backlinks
Think of backlinks as endorsements from other websites. When respected sources link to your agency, it builds credibility and boosts your rankings.
-
Submit your agency to trusted directories such as TripAdvisor, Yelp, and industry-specific platforms like the American Society of Travel Advisors (ASTA)
-
Contribute guest articles to travel blogs, lifestyle magazines, or destination guides where you can share insights and expertise
-
Get listed on niche websites like honeymoon planning directories, cruise networks, or adventure travel forums
Promote Content on Social Media
Social platforms are powerful tools for attracting attention and sharing your travel expertise.
-
Post destination photos, travel videos, and itineraries that inspire your audience
-
Share blog articles such as “Top 10 Family Vacation Spots in Europe” or “Best Honeymoon Destinations for 2025”
-
Use location-based hashtags like #ParisVacation or #CaribbeanCruise to connect with people searching for those experiences
-
Engage actively by answering questions, highlighting client testimonials, and encouraging referrals
Connect with the Local and Global Community
Building relationships with other businesses and organizations can bring new referral opportunities.
-
Partner with wedding planners, event organizers, or local tourism boards and ask for a link on their websites
-
Join travel industry associations and networking groups that feature member directories
-
Collaborate with hotels, tour operators, or airlines to get featured on their partner pages
Ask for Mentions from Happy Clients and Partners
Satisfied travelers are often willing to share their experiences.
-
Encourage clients to leave detailed reviews on Google, Yelp, or travel review platforms
-
Ask long-term partners such as resorts, tour operators, or conference organizers to include your agency in their recommended vendor lists
Track and Maintain Your Backlink Profile
Keeping your backlink profile healthy is essential for long-term SEO success.
-
Use tools like SEMrush, Ahrefs, or Moz to monitor new and lost backlinks
-
Pay attention to the quality of sites linking to you, focusing on travel-related and reputable sources
-
If spammy or irrelevant links appear, disavow them using Google Search Console to protect your rankings
Pro Tip: Tie It All Together With Google Analytics
Track your performance by monitoring:
-
Which keywords are bringing traffic
-
Which pages get the most visitors
-
What search terms trigger your Google Business Profile
By tying in tools like Google Analytics, Google Search Console, and Google Business Profile Insights, you can refine your SEO strategy over time and continue climbing the ranks.
